Euclid Galaxy Clusters Analysis Tutorial

ENSCI and IRSA have released the Python notebook Euclid Galaxy Clusters Analysis Tutorial. The tutorial applies a clustering algorithm to confirm galaxy overdensities and identify cluster members, then validates results using spectra, a color-magnitude diagram, and NED cross-matches.
